Amazing Talents At Children’s Gospel Final

The winners of the 2015 JCDC Jamaica Children’s Gospel Song were chosen recently after a ‘nail biting finish’ from the 24 competing finalists. The competition commence with a colourful presentations from the over 200 young performers ranging from ages six to 15. The event which is organized by the Jamaica Cultural Development Commission (JCDC), an agency of the Ministry of Youth & Culture was held at the Ranny Williams Entertainment Centre in celebration of Child Month.

Several of the children’s performances were outstanding but it was the adorable girls from the Harrison Memorial Preparatory school that stole the heart of the audience with their song, “You are the One That We Praise”. The group who entered the competition for the first time, won the 6-10 year old ensemble category. The other competing schools in this category were Mona Preparatory School, Mandeville Primary & Junior High School and another entry from the Harrison Memorial Preparatory School.

The highly anticipated solo category had the audience in high praises for both the 6-10 and the 11-15 year old categories. In the 6-10 category, Rhys McGowan of Alpha Primary emerged the winner with his entry entitled ‘Turn It Around’ while Gellissa Daley from the Rollington Town Primary School was placed second with her entry, ‘Four Days Late’. For the 11-15 category, Erica Lumsden from the Port Maria High & Preparatory School won with her performance entitled, ‘Still I Rise’.

The 6-10 year old Choir Category gave some enthusiastic performances from group but it was Mona Preparatory that outshone the others to won in this category with their song entitled ‘Chosen Generation’.  Harrison Memorial Preparatory copped second place with, Breathe On Me’, ahead of Hagley Park Preparatory School and Woodford Preparatory School.

The Herbert Morrison Technical High School won the 11- 15 Ensemble Category with an excellent performance while the Port Maria High & Preparatory School cop second place with their song entitled ‘Testify’. The other competing schools in this category were Marymount High and the Papine High School.

The Papine High School delivered an exciting performance of ‘It’s Yours’ to win the Ensemble category of the 11-15 year olds. The Herbert Morrison Technical High School copped second place ahead of Port Antonio High and Titchfield High School.

Gospel powerhouse, Sister Patt brought the curtains down with an excellent performance. She had the audience on their feet in a high praise and worship session during her performance.

The JCDC Jamaica Children’s Gospel Song Competition is Jamaica’s premier gospel song contest for children, and continues to provide a platform for talent development and inspiration since its inception.
